Hadith text

Original Arabic

حَدَّثَنَا صَفْوَانُ، قَالَ: حَدَّثَنَا ابْنُ أَبِي عُبَيْدٍ، عَنْ سَلَمَةَ بْنِ الْأَكْوَعِ قَالَ: " كَانَ رَسُولُ اللهِ صَلَّى الله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 يُصَلِّي الْمَغْرِبَ سَاعَةَ تَغْرُبُ الشَّمْسُ إِذَا غَابَ حَاجِبُهَا " (١)، ،

Translation

English translation

It is narrated from Salamah bin Akwa’ (may Allah be pleased with him) that the Prophet (ﷺ) used to offer the Maghrib prayer after sunset when its edge had disappeared.
